0
点赞
收藏
分享

微信扫一扫

基于不同地图库的地图服务加载展示demo

天涯学馆 2021-09-21 阅读 68
webgis开源

1.ArcGIS API for JavaScript Demo

  • 引入引入arcgis js api
  • 然后导入esri/Map、esri/views/MapView 模块,创建地图
  • 全部的代码

  • 改变加载的地图服务类型。更换 basemap: "hybrid"就为下图效果


2.OpenLayers Demo

  • 引入openlayers脚本文件和样式文件
  • 使用 ol.Map 创建地图,其中接收三个主要参数:target、layers、view,target是html DOM节点ID,layers是要加载的图层,数组,支持多图层。view定义地图视图的中心点和缩放大小等。
  • 完整代码

3.Leaflet.js Demo

  • 引入Leaflet.js脚本文件和样式文件
  • 新建div,然后创建map对象
  • 使用 tileLayer 来创建切片图层
  • 通过 Polyline 来创建矢量图层(折线)
  • 整个demo代码为:
举报

相关推荐

0 条评论